Synopsis
A spoof of buddy cop movies where two very different cops are forced to team up on a new reality based television cop show, while tracking down the manufacturer and distributor of an illegally made semi-automatic firearm.

Critic Consensus
Critic reception is largely negative, with 25% of 107 logged reviews marked Fresh. Across reviews, critics repeatedly emphasize thin plot, funny, satirical. Many reviews cite pacing issues, thin plot as the main reasons it falls short.
